Fluid retention is accumulation of body fluid in the circulatory system of the human body. We have often heard that the individual is having fluid retention or edema as previously called, due to no reasons, or an infection or associated problem with the system. Ideally, fluid retention is taken as a symptom of an underlying disease renal failure, constipation, defective or blocked circulatory mechanism of the body. Here are a few habits you can gain to have no or reduced fluid retention. 1. Take in 6-7 glasses of water every day- Water helps body stay hydrated which works for cleaning the system and relieving you from any accumulated fluid. 2. Reduce salt in-take see good results-Sodium has been found to increase fluid in the body and may cause fluid retention in lower limbs or abdomen. It has also been seen that untimely eating habit, binging on snacks may also increase fluid retention which may be seen as puffy eyes, distended abdomen, edema on face, swollen or edematous hands and feet. 3. Exercise- In every good habit list you will find this word. Fluid retention in a limb or a body part also occurs if there is no movement or anti-gravity position. Movement and anti-gravity positions reduce fluid retention. Elevating your feet might also help if you are working for long hours and see a swollen feet usually. 4. Take in minerals and vitamins in your routine diet- Vitamins, minerals and b-complex are micro nutrients but have a major role to play. Potassium is one such micro-nutrient that helps in reducing sodium content and is widely found in fruit, vegetables and green leafy vegetables. Vitamin B5 and B6 are also vital for circulation. 5. Diuretics as advised by doctors can work for some and may not work for a few- Diuretics help in reducing fluid retention but needs to be prescribed by a practitioner under whose guidance you are being treated. 6. If you are a women, having fluid retention you must keep a check on your biological clock.-Periods, date missed, and if any gynaecological issue, everything must be dealt to find the actual cause of fluid retention. Men may check smoking or alcohol consumption as a reason for fluid retention and distended abdomen as seen usually. To conclude it can be said that fluid retention is problem for all those who have an idiopathic edema or the cause is unknown. There, you must find out the cause, make a food diary, or check your not-so-good-habits to reduce fluid retention. Despite natural ways and habits that must be clearly taken care if you are having edema, visiting a doctor must not be delayed. Diuretics and dietary supplements work out with a lot of individuals and can relieve fluid retention with ease. However, Fluid Retention must be treated under a medical practitioner.
